Saving is hard...
especially when you're not used to it and you're just getting started. You have think, plan, practice, adjust, test, etc. This pandemic is a perfect example of why saving is so important. People are losing their jobs left and right, bills and rent are due, and assistance isn't coming fast enough.
As you work to get your feet back on the ground, let me share a plan with you that we do at my home. My husband kept track of our bills for a year and determined how much we spent in total. Then he took that number and divided it by 12. Then we estimated how much per month we spent on groceries and added that number to the monthly bill number. Then we agreed to put aside that money every month so that we have our money for our bills and groceries for the following year. We also included our taxes, but it's up to you if you want to or not.
For my part, I set up my direct deposit so I get my main money into one account and my bill and grocery money go into an account that I don't use regularly. When January 1 rolls around, we already have our bills and groceries ready for the year.
